Action u/s. 121 of I&B Code by creditor justified on failure to make payment as per repayment plan

October 29, 2024 261 Views 0 comment Print

NCLAT Chennai held that failure to make payment as per repayment plan grants liberty to the creditor to initiate action under section 121 of the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code. Thus, action of creditors cannot be faulted.

Financial Debt Adjustment Not Allowed in Section 4 IBC Threshold Calculation

October 26, 2024 270 Views 0 comment Print

NCLAT Delhi held that there is no provision under the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code which allows set of/adjustment/ counter claim against financial debt for calculating threshold limit prescribed under section 4 of the Code.
